"""
Tribute MVP model - TributeEntry for memorials.
Job ID: MTAD-IMPL-2025-11-18-CL
"""
from sqlalchemy import Column, String, Text, Boolean, DateTime, ForeignKey
from sqlalchemy.orm import relationship
from sqlalchemy.sql import func
from app.database import Base
class TributeEntry(Base):
"""Tribute Entry - Memorial and tribute entries."""
__tablename__ = "tribute_entries"
id = Column(String(36), primary_key=True, index=True)
author_id = Column(String(36), ForeignKey("users.id"), index=True, nullable=False)
subject_name = Column(String(255), nullable=False, index=True)
memorial_text = Column(Text, nullable=False) # May contain PHI
published = Column(Boolean, default=False, index=True)
created_at = Column(DateTime, server_default=func.now(), index=True)
updated_at = Column(DateTime, server_default=func.now(), onupdate=func.now())
# Relationships
author = relationship("User", back_populates="tribute_entries")
